65 /*
66 * Possible superblock locations ordered from most to least likely.
67 */
68 static off_t sblock_try[] = SBLOCKSEARCH;
69 off_t sblockloc;
70
71
72 int
73 main(int argc, char *argv[])
74 {
75 struct fs *sbp;
76 struct ufs1_dinode *ip1;
77 struct ufs2_dinode *ip2;
78 int fd;
79 void *ibuf;
80 int32_t generation;
81 off_t offset;
82 size_t bsize;
83 int inonum;
84 char *fs, sblock[SBLOCKSIZE];
85 int needswap = 0, is_ufs2 = 0;
86 int i, imax;
87 long dev_bsize;
88
89 if (argc < 3) {
90 (void)fprintf(stderr, "usage: clri filesystem inode ...\n");
91 exit(1);
92 }
93
94 fs = *++argv;
95
96
97 /* get the superblock. */
98 if ((fd = open(fs, O_RDWR, 0)) < 0)
99 err(1, "%s", fs);
100 for (i = 0;; i++) {
101 sblockloc = sblock_try[i];
102 if (sblockloc == -1)
103 errx(1, "%s: can't find superblock", fs);
104 if (pread(fd, sblock, sizeof(sblock), sblockloc) != sizeof(sblock))
105 errx(1, "%s: can't read superblock", fs);
106
107 sbp = (struct fs *)sblock;
108 switch(sbp->fs_magic) {
109 case FS_UFS2_MAGIC:
110 is_ufs2 = 1;
111 /*FALLTHROUGH*/
112 case FS_UFS1_MAGIC:
113 break;
114 case FS_UFS2_MAGIC_SWAPPED:
115 is_ufs2 = 1;
116 /*FALLTHROUGH*/
117 case FS_UFS1_MAGIC_SWAPPED:
118 needswap = 1;
119 break;
120 default:
121 continue;
122 }
123
124 /* check we haven't found an alternate */
125 if (is_ufs2 || sbp->fs_old_flags & FS_FLAGS_UPDATED) {
126 if ((uint64_t)sblockloc != ufs_rw64(sbp->fs_sblockloc, needswap))
127 continue;
128 } else {
129 if (sblockloc == SBLOCK_UFS2)
130 continue;
131 }
132
133 break;
134 }
135
136 /* check that inode numbers are valid */
137 imax = ufs_rw32(sbp->fs_ncg, needswap) *
138 ufs_rw32(sbp->fs_ipg, needswap);
139 for (i = 1; i < (argc - 1); i++)
140 if (atoi(argv[i]) <= 0 || atoi(argv[i]) >= imax)
141 errx(1, "%s is not a valid inode number", argv[i]);
142
143 /* delete clean flag in the superblok */
144 sbp->fs_clean = ufs_rw32(ufs_rw32(sbp->fs_clean, needswap) << 1,
145 needswap);
146 if (lseek(fd, sblockloc, SEEK_SET) < 0)
147 err(1, "%s", fs);
148 if (write(fd, sblock, sizeof(sblock)) != sizeof(sblock))
149 errx(1, "%s: can't rewrite superblock", fs);
150 (void)fsync(fd);
151
152 if (needswap)
153 ffs_sb_swap(sbp, sbp);
154
155 /* compute disk block size from superblock parameters */
156 dev_bsize = sbp->fs_fsize / FFS_FSBTODB(sbp, 1);
157
158 bsize = sbp->fs_bsize;
159 ibuf = malloc(bsize);
160 if (ibuf == NULL) {
161 err(1, "malloc");
162 }
163
164 /* remaining arguments are inode numbers. */
165 while (*++argv) {
166 /* get the inode number. */
167 inonum = atoi(*argv);
168 (void)printf("clearing %d\n", inonum);
169
170 /* read in the appropriate block. */
171 offset = ino_to_fsba(sbp, inonum); /* inode to fs blk */
172 offset = FFS_FSBTODB(sbp, offset); /* fs blk disk blk */
173 offset *= dev_bsize; /* disk blk to bytes */
174
175 /* seek and read the block */
176 if (lseek(fd, offset, SEEK_SET) < 0)
177 err(1, "%s", fs);
178 if ((size_t)read(fd, ibuf, bsize) != bsize)
179 err(1, "%s", fs);
180
181 /* get the inode within the block. */
182 if (is_ufs2) {
183 ip2 = &((struct ufs2_dinode *)ibuf)
184 [ino_to_fsbo(sbp, inonum)];
185 /* clear the inode, and bump the generation count. */
186 generation = ip2->di_gen + 1;
187 memset(ip2, 0, sizeof(*ip2));
188 ip2->di_gen = generation;
189 } else {
190 ip1 = &((struct ufs1_dinode *)ibuf)
191 [ino_to_fsbo(sbp, inonum)];
192 /* clear the inode, and bump the generation count. */
193 generation = ip1->di_gen + 1;
194 memset(ip1, 0, sizeof(*ip1));
195 ip1->di_gen = generation;
196 }
197
198 /* backup and write the block */
199 if (lseek(fd, offset, SEEK_SET) < 0)
200 err(1, "%s", fs);
201 if ((size_t)write(fd, ibuf, bsize) != bsize)
202 err(1, "%s", fs);
203 (void)fsync(fd);
204 }
205 free(ibuf);
206 (void)close(fd);
207 exit(0);
208 }
